Basic Information

Product Name 2-(3,5-Difluorobenzoyl)Pyridine
CAS No. 898780-30-8
Molecular Formula C12H7F2NO
Molecular Weight 219.19 g/mol
Synonyms 2-(3,5-Difluorobenzoyl)pyridine; 3',5'-Difluoro-2-pyridinyl phenyl ketone; (3,5-Difluorophenyl)(pyridin-2-yl)methanone; Pyridine, 2-(3,5-difluorobenzoyl)-; 2-Pyridyl 3,5-difluorophenyl ketone; Methanone, (3,5-difluorophenyl)-2-pyridinyl-; 898780-30-8

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ated place at room temperature (typically 15-25°C). This compound may be light-sensitive; prolonged exposure to light should be avoided. Keep away from strong oxidizing agents.
